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/428.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 如何在AngularJS中的ng重复循环中使用ng模型?_Javascript_Angularjs_Arrays_Loops - Fatal编程技术网

Javascript 如何在AngularJS中的ng重复循环中使用ng模型?

Javascript 如何在AngularJS中的ng重复循环中使用ng模型?,javascript,angularjs,arrays,loops,Javascript,Angularjs,Arrays,Loops,如何在AngularJS中的ng重复循环中使用ng模型? 数据库是mySQL,我之所以这样做是因为我想在显示数据的同一行上进行编辑。 我认为这个细节可以理解 <tbody ng-repeat="x in names"> <tr class="edit-row"> <td> <div class="form-group editable"> <div class="

如何在AngularJS中的ng重复循环中使用ng模型? 数据库是mySQL,我之所以这样做是因为我想在显示数据的同一行上进行编辑。 我认为这个细节可以理解

<tbody ng-repeat="x in names">
    <tr class="edit-row">
        <td>
            <div class="form-group editable">
                <div class="input-group">
                    <input class="form-control" name="x.fname" ng-model="x.fname_m" value="{{x.fname}}" disabled /> </div>
            </div>
        </td>
        <td>
            <div class="form-group editable">
                <div class="input-group">
                    <input class="form-control" value="{{x.email}}" disabled /> </div>
            </div>
        </td>
        <td>
            <button class="btn btn-xs btn-default btn-collapse" data-toggle="collapse" data-target="#followUps1"><i class="fa fa-calendar"></i> </button>
            <a class="btn btn-xs btn-warning btn-collapse" data-toggle="collapse" data-target="#oppTasks1"> <i class="fa fa-star"></i> </a>
            <a class="btn btn-xs btn-default btn-collapse" data-toggle="collapse" data-target="#viewDetail1"> <i class="fa fa-eye"></i> </a>
            <a class="btn btn-xs btn-default btn-collapse" data-toggle="collapse" data-target="#viewComment1"> <i class="fa fa-comments"></i> </a>
            <button ng-click="updateData(x.id, x.fname, x.lname, x.email, x.phone,  x.country, x.skype_id, x.lead_source, x.lead_status, x.lead_priority)" class="btn btn-edit btn-primary btn-xs"><i class="fa fa-pencil"></i>
            </button>
            <button class="btn btn-update btn-success btn-xs"><i class="fa fa-floppy-o"></i>
            </button>
        </td>
    </tr>
</tbody>

我建议:

<tbody ng-repeat="x in names track by $index">
  <tr class="edit-row">
    <td>
      <div class="form-group editable">
        <div class="input-group">
          <input class="form-control"
            name="x.fname" ng-model="x.fname_m[$index]"
             value="{{x.fname}}" disabled /> </div>
        </div>
      </td>
//... rest of your code
我建议:

<tbody ng-repeat="x in names track by $index">
  <tr class="edit-row">
    <td>
      <div class="form-group editable">
        <div class="input-group">
          <input class="form-control"
            name="x.fname" ng-model="x.fname_m[$index]"
             value="{{x.fname}}" disabled /> </div>
        </div>
      </td>
//... rest of your code

或约束

<div ng-repeat="item in items">
{{ item.valueobjects }}
</div>

{{item.valueobjects}}

或约束

<div ng-repeat="item in items">
{{ item.valueobjects }}
</div>

{{item.valueobjects}}

use
x.fname\u m{{index}
use
x.fname\u m{{{index}